England have been very scratchy and sloppy all series. No balls, loose bowling, dropped catches, batsmen giving away wickets, poor selection (injured players) and substandard captaincy in the field. Stokes heroics at Headingley and the freakishness of it all meant all of that was temporarily forgotten. Australia have been much more disciplined in all aspects bowling, batting and fielding.
